The Philippine Art Awards is a prime
venue for artists wanting to get to the national level and reach the
consciousness of art collectors.
Jake Vamenta said that with his
winning piece, Manila art connoisseurs took notice of the artists from Cagayan
de Oro.
“We have Balcos, Ramos, Gomez, Louie
Ano-os, among others who are making names in Manila. We have a very active art
scene and this empowers every artist in the city to create more work,” Vamenta
said.
Vamenta added that artists like him
do a lot of work. “Create more work, the more we create, the more we get
creative and the more our work gets better.”
Vamenta won a total of P390,000 for
his entry and it was sold in an undisclosed amount to a private collector.
Mariano said the juror’s choice award
of excellence will receive P120,000 each and the juror’s choice award for merit
will get P80,000 each.
The winners will also receive a
trophy, and a work of art from national artist Ben Cabrera.
The PAA, a visual arts competition,
aims at supporting the development of Philippine contemporary art and
increasing the national and regional exposure for Philippine art and artist.
It also encourages, inspires and
rewards creative works by contemporary Philippine artist, with the intent to
nurture their talents and provide a platform for established and emerging
Philippine artists and their works to be recognized through exhibits and allow
ample cross-cultural exposure.
